# EY Catalyst - Business Impact Assessment & Risk Management API

An advanced AI-powered FastAPI application for Business Impact Assessment (BIA), threat identification, and risk mitigation analysis. This tool helps organizations identify, assess, and mitigate risks across their business processes using sophisticated AI models with evidence-based justifications.

## 🚀 Features

- **Process Risk Assessment**: Generate comprehensive threat analyses for business processes
- **Risk Mitigation Planning**: Create actionable mitigation strategies with revised risk ratings
- **Geographic Threat Assessment**: Analyze location-specific threats and risks
- **Enterprise Risk Assessment**: Generate comprehensive risk and threat analyses for enterprise scenarios
- **Dashboard Analytics**: Create KPIs and assessment summaries for executive reporting
- **Evidence-Based Justifications**: All risk assessments include detailed justifications backed by industry data
- **AI-Powered Analysis**: Uses advanced language models (Groq/Llama) for intelligent risk assessment
- **RESTful API**: Easy integration with existing systems and frontends
- **Interactive Documentation**: Built-in Swagger UI for API exploration

## 🔍 Enhanced Justification Features

### Overview
All risk analysis endpoints now include comprehensive justifications backed by industry data, regulatory frameworks, and established risk management methodologies. This enhancement provides credible, evidence-based reasoning for all risk assessments.

### Justification Types

#### 1. **Likelihood Justification**
- **Purpose**: Explains why the risk has the assigned likelihood rating
- **Sources**: Industry statistics, historical data, framework assessments
- **Example**: "High likelihood based on Verizon DBIR 2024 showing 68% of breaches take months to discover"

#### 2. **Impact Justification**  
- **Purpose**: Details the reasoning behind impact severity ratings
- **Sources**: Financial impact studies, regulatory compliance costs, business disruption analysis
- **Example**: "Severe impact due to potential regulatory fines (average $4.88M per IBM Security)"

#### 3. **Risk Value Justification**
- **Purpose**: Explains the mathematical calculation of risk scores
- **Sources**: Risk assessment methodologies (ISO 31000, NIST, COSO)
- **Example**: "Risk value of 8 calculated using NIST Cybersecurity Framework methodology"

#### 4. **Timeline Justification**
- **Purpose**: Supports the urgency and timeline for risk treatment
- **Sources**: Regulatory requirements, industry best practices, threat evolution rates
- **Example**: "Immediate timeline required due to increasing cyber threat velocity"

#### 5. **Summary Justification**
- **Purpose**: Provides overall assessment rationale and strategic context
- **Sources**: Enterprise risk management frameworks, business impact analysis
- **Example**: "Critical classification based on high likelihood and severe business impact"

#### 6. **Trend Justification**
- **Purpose**: Contextualizes risks within current industry trends and threat landscape
- **Sources**: Annual security reports, industry surveys, threat intelligence
- **Example**: "Cybercrime incidents increased 38% in 2024 per FBI IC3 report"

### Industry Data Sources
- **NIST Cybersecurity Framework**: Risk assessment methodologies
- **ISO 31000**: International risk management standards
- **COSO ERM**: Enterprise risk management framework
- **Verizon DBIR**: Annual data breach investigation reports
- **IBM Security Reports**: Cost of data breach studies
- **FBI IC3**: Internet crime complaint center reports
- **SANS Surveys**: Security awareness and training effectiveness
- **Ponemon Institute**: Privacy and data protection research
- **NFPA Standards**: Fire protection and safety guidelines
- **FM Global**: Property risk engineering data

## 🛠️ Installation

### Prerequisites

- Python 3.8+
- GROQ API Key (for AI model access)

### Setup

1. **Clone the repository**
   ```bash
   git clone <repository-url>
   cd ey-catalyst
   ```

2. **Install dependencies**
   ```bash
   pip install -r requirements.txt
   ```

3. **Set environment variables**
   ```bash
   export GROQ_API_KEY=your_groq_api_key_here
   ```

4. **Run the application**
   ```bash
   uvicorn app:app --reload --port 8000
   ```

5. **Access the API**
   - API Documentation: http://localhost:8000/docs
   - Base URL: http://localhost:8000

## ⚙️ Configuration

### Environment Variables

| Variable | Description | Required |
|----------|-------------|----------|
| `GROQ_API_KEY` | API key for Groq language model service | Yes |

### Supported Models

- **llama3-8b-8192**: Primary model for risk analysis and threat assessment

## 🔧 Deployment Troubleshooting

### Hugging Face Spaces Deployment Issues

#### **Problem**: "Connection error" or "Error generating risks: Connection error."
**Symptoms**:
- 500 Internal Server Error responses
- API endpoints failing with connection errors
- "GROQ API connection failed" messages

**Solutions**:

1. **Check GROQ API Key Configuration**:
   - Go to your Hugging Face Space settings
   - Navigate to "Variables and secrets" 
   - Ensure `GROQ_API_KEY` is set as a **Secret** (not a variable)
   - Verify the API key is valid and has sufficient credits
   - Restart the Space after adding/updating the key

2. **Verify Environment Variable Format**:
   ```bash
   # Correct format in HF Spaces:
   GROQ_API_KEY=gsk_your_actual_api_key_here
   ```

3. **Test API Key Validity**:
   ```bash
   curl -X GET "https://api.groq.com/openai/v1/models" \
     -H "Authorization: Bearer gsk_your_api_key_here"
   ```

4. **Check Space Logs**:
   - Go to your Space's "Logs" tab
   - Look for startup errors or API connection failures
   - Restart the Space if environment variables were updated

#### **Problem**: Space not starting or constant restarts
**Symptoms**:
- Space shows "Building" status indefinitely
- Frequent application restarts
- Import errors in logs

**Solutions**:

1. **Check Dependencies**:
   - Ensure all packages in `requirements.txt` are compatible
   - Verify Python version compatibility (use Python 3.10)

2. **Review Dockerfile**:
   ```dockerfile
   FROM python:3.10-slim
   RUN mkdir -p /data/huggingface && chmod -R 777 /data/huggingface
   ENV HF_HOME=/data/huggingface
   WORKDIR /app
   COPY requirements.txt .
   RUN pip install --no-cache-dir -r requirements.txt
   COPY . .
   CMD ["uvicorn", "app:app", "--host", "0.0.0.0", "--port", "7860"]
   ```

3. **Port Configuration**:
   - Hugging Face Spaces require port 7860
   - Ensure Dockerfile uses the correct port

### Performance Optimization

1. **Cold Start Mitigation**:
   - HF Spaces may have cold starts after inactivity
   - First request after idle period may be slower
   - Consider implementing a keepalive mechanism

2. **Timeout Settings**:
   - Set appropriate timeouts for API calls (30+ seconds)
   - Handle timeout gracefully with fallback responses

3. **Resource Monitoring**:
   - Monitor Space resource usage in HF interface
   - Consider upgrading to faster hardware tiers for production

## 🔧 Technical Architecture

### Components

1. **FastAPI Framework**: RESTful API with automatic documentation
2. **Pydantic Models**: Request/response validation and serialization
3. **Groq Integration**: AI-powered analysis using Llama models
4. **Fallback Logic**: Intelligent responses when AI is unavailable
5. **JSON Processing**: Robust parsing of AI-generated responses

### Security Considerations

- **API Key Management**: Secure handling of external service credentials
- **Input Validation**: Comprehensive request validation using Pydantic
- **Error Handling**: Graceful degradation with meaningful error messages
- **Rate Limiting**: Consider implementing for production deployments
